Developed for urban flood control and drainage facilities, this hydrophilic rock wool product addresses the increasing frequency of extreme rainfall events. This infiltration medium rapidly directs rainwater into underground spaces, solving failures when traditional stormwater pipes and storage tanks encounter super-standard rainfall. It transforms "surface drainage" into "underground storage," creating an invisible "hidden reservoir" for cities.
| Parameter | Typical Value |
|---|---|
| Permeability Coefficient | ≥ 0.6 cm/s |
| Porosity | ≥ 92% |
| Erosion Resistance Flow Velocity | ≥ 1.5 m/s |
Permeability coefficient ≥ 0.6 cm/s, more than 100 times that of sandy soil. Rapidly absorbs short-duration heavy rainfall, preventing surface ponding and backflow, safeguarding urban traffic and property.
Withstands flow velocities up to 1.5 m/s without displacement or structural damage. Suitable for high-flow areas such as drainage channels and storage tanks, providing long-term reliability.
The material's slight elasticity cushions hydraulic forces, protecting downstream facilities. Particularly effective in areas with high energy flow such as drops and steep slopes, also providing energy dissipation functions.
